VMware网络问题
当你使用虚拟机的时候,有可能会遇到物理机无法ping通虚拟机或者虚拟机无法ping通物理机的情况。
以下是解决我的解决方案
1、虚拟机使用NAT模式
选择了NAT模式之后,要配置VMnet8。
点击VMware菜单栏-编辑-虚拟网络编辑器。如果界面选项是灰的,需要点击更改设置(UAC)。
要注意子网IP的网段,比如说我的子网是:192.168.2.0
,子网掩码为:255.255.255.0
。
点击NAT设置,检查网关IP的网段与子网是否一致。例如我的设置为:192.168.2.2
2、设置适配器
注意!如果你的适配器面板里面没有找到VM的虚拟网卡,你需要重新安装VMware!(本人遇到此问题)
打开控制面板-网络和Internet,找到适配器页面,右键VMnet8-属性
选择IPv4,点击属性。
检查填写的ip地址、默认网关是否与子网同一网段,例如我的设置为:192.168.2.1
检查子网掩码是否与先前的一致
3、ping测试
通过主机发现虚拟机,可以在cmd输入这一命令
arp -a
检查自己的内网ip地址,可以使用这一命令
ipconfig
在虚拟机里面检查虚拟机的内网ip,可以使用这一命令
ifconfig
比如说我的虚拟机的ip为192.168.2.141
,物理机的ip为192.168.1.128
物理机ping虚拟机
ping 192.168.2.141
虚拟机ping物理机
ping 192.168.1.128